Homelessness in America is becoming an increasingly larger problem for generations now. But, homelessness is much more than just a housing issue. It is the result of addiction, job loss, mental illness and criminal history that forces thousands of people out on the streets. But the result of homelessness is not just because of the homeless person’s mistakes. It is the fault in our inadequate systems as an entire society. America; specifically, Lansing Michigan for that matter does not have the correct funding or facilities to assist those children, women and men living on the streets. Having people donate to the charity and giving some incentive to people who donate money would be a good way to get people to donate. For example, if people donated $100 or more they would get something like plaques or certificates of donations. Another way the charity could bring in money would be to partner with some kind of business and have some percent of their profits go to the charity. As well as asking for donations we could hold events once a year that would celebrate donors and bring in more money that way. Along with asking ‘,members of the community and local businesses to donate to our charity, we could place donation boxes at partner businesses so people are able to see that the charity exists and that it is easy to donate to our charity. It wouldn’t take much to make a difference in our community. It could be as little as dropping a few cents into a donation box, or as big as getting involved in the charity to do things like volunteering to hand out care packages or work in a soup kitchen.
Another tactic we can use in order to get donors and volunteers is social media. By having a social media accounts such as Facebook and Twitter, we can post our charity achievements on it and also include contact information. This will help our charities news spread throughout the community.     Let’s help give back to nonprofit organizations!! Nonprofit, also called not-for-profit corporations, do not supply their own money. Nonprofit corporations are created according to state law. They must file a statement of corporate purpose with the Secretary of State, pay a fee, create articles of incorporation, conduct regular meetings, and fulfill other obligations to achieve and maintain corporate status.     Volunteers have been an important piece of many non-for-profit organizations over the years. Volunteers provide free labor and time, performing tasks for organizations helping them achieve goals. For example, Habitat for Humanity is a non-for-profit organization that focuses on providing housing for people in poverty. Habitat relies on volunteers to help build and repair homes.
